Before a wheel had even been turned in anger in Hungary, there was already big news after it was announced Kevin Magnussen wouldn't be driving for Haas next year – the Dane joining a number of drivers looking to secure their future in the sport.
But along with the driver market chat, there is also plenty of intrigue over who is the favourite going into the 13th race weekend of the season. Lewis Hamilton is still riding high following his victory last time out at Silverstone, but Lando Norris sounded confident of having a strong car.
As for Max Verstappen, many believe the hot conditions will favour the Red Bull – and that could mean a return to winning ways for the Dutchman. He doesn't seem to be feeling the pressure but his team mate is, with Sergio Perez needing a strong result to silence some swirling rumours about his future.
